黑狐家游戏

关系型数据库案例有哪些,深入解析关系型数据库案例,实践与理论相结合的典范

欧气 0 0

本文目录导读:

  1. 案例一:电子商务平台数据库设计
  2. 案例二:医院信息管理系统数据库设计
  3. 案例三:在线教育平台数据库设计

关系型数据库作为数据管理系统的核心,广泛应用于各行各业,本文将通过具体案例,深入解析关系型数据库在实践中的应用,以帮助读者更好地理解关系型数据库的原理和优势。

案例一:电子商务平台数据库设计

1、案例背景

关系型数据库案例有哪些,深入解析关系型数据库案例,实践与理论相结合的典范

图片来源于网络,如有侵权联系删除

随着互联网的快速发展,电子商务平台已经成为人们日常生活中不可或缺的一部分,以某知名电商平台为例,其数据库设计涉及用户、商品、订单、支付等多个模块。

2、数据库设计

(1)用户模块

- 用户表(user):包含用户ID、用户名、密码、邮箱、手机号、注册时间等信息。

- 收货地址表(address):包含地址ID、用户ID、收货人姓名、收货电话、详细地址等信息。

(2)商品模块

- 商品表(product):包含商品ID、商品名称、商品描述、价格、库存、类别等信息。

- 商品类别表(category):包含类别ID、类别名称、父类别ID等信息。

(3)订单模块

- 订单表(order):包含订单ID、用户ID、订单时间、订单状态、订单金额等信息。

- 订单详情表(order_detail):包含订单详情ID、订单ID、商品ID、商品数量、商品单价等信息。

(4)支付模块

- 支付表(payment):包含支付ID、订单ID、支付时间、支付金额、支付方式等信息。

3、案例总结

通过以上数据库设计,我们可以清晰地了解电子商务平台各个模块之间的关系,便于后续的数据管理和查询。

关系型数据库案例有哪些,深入解析关系型数据库案例,实践与理论相结合的典范

图片来源于网络,如有侵权联系删除

案例二:医院信息管理系统数据库设计

1、案例背景

医院信息管理系统是医院日常运营的重要工具,涉及患者、医生、药品、病历等多个模块。

2、数据库设计

(1)患者模块

- 患者表(patient):包含患者ID、姓名、性别、年龄、身份证号、入院时间、出院时间等信息。

- 病历表(medical_record):包含病历ID、患者ID、就诊科室、就诊医生、诊断结果、治疗方案等信息。

(2)医生模块

- 医生表(doctor):包含医生ID、姓名、性别、年龄、职称、科室、联系电话等信息。

(3)药品模块

- 药品表(medicine):包含药品ID、药品名称、规格、厂家、价格、库存等信息。

- 药品分类表(medicine_category):包含分类ID、分类名称、父分类ID等信息。

3、案例总结

通过以上数据库设计,医院信息管理系统可以实现对患者、医生、药品等信息的有效管理,提高医院运营效率。

案例三:在线教育平台数据库设计

1、案例背景

在线教育平台已成为人们获取知识的重要途径,涉及课程、教师、学生、评价等多个模块。

关系型数据库案例有哪些,深入解析关系型数据库案例,实践与理论相结合的典范

图片来源于网络,如有侵权联系删除

2、数据库设计

(1)课程模块

- 课程表(course):包含课程ID、课程名称、课程描述、教师ID、课时、价格等信息。

- 课程分类表(course_category):包含分类ID、分类名称、父分类ID等信息。

(2)教师模块

- 教师表(teacher):包含教师ID、姓名、性别、年龄、职称、联系电话等信息。

(3)学生模块

- 学生表(student):包含学生ID、姓名、性别、年龄、入学时间、专业等信息。

- 学生评价表(student_evaluation):包含评价ID、课程ID、学生ID、评价内容、评价时间等信息。

3、案例总结

通过以上数据库设计,在线教育平台可以实现对课程、教师、学生等信息的有效管理,为用户提供优质的教育资源。

本文通过三个具体案例,深入解析了关系型数据库在实践中的应用,通过这些案例,我们可以看到关系型数据库在各个领域的广泛应用,以及其在数据管理、查询和分析等方面的优势,希望本文能帮助读者更好地理解关系型数据库的原理和优势,为实际应用提供借鉴。

标签: #关系型数据库案例

黑狐家游戏
  • 评论列表

留言评论